Not a systemic issue - some users are unable to save Infomaker reports as PDF files. They receive an error pop-up:
"Unable to save report data to <save_location>. Disk may be full or write-protected or PDF capability is not installed"
All client machines are the same build so I don't think there is missing functionality if some users can save to PDF and some can't.

Another option to try would be:
1) On the computer where the printer driver will not install properly, install another Postscript Printer--such as AppleLaserWriter II NTX v51.8.
2) Rename the newly installed Apple printer to "Sybase Datawindow PS" on the computer.
3) Then see if you can save a report as a PDF on the Report Server machine.
Sometimes this solves the issue, even if downloading the driver from http://www.adobe.com/support/downloads/thankyou.jsp?ftpID=1500&fileID=1438 does not.
